About Sherwood

Sherwood is a medium-sized city located in the state of Arkansas. With a population of 21,546 people and five constituent neighborhoods, Sherwood is the 18th largest community in Arkansas.

Unlike some cities where white-collar or blue-collar occupations dominate the local economy, Sherwood is neither predominently one or the other. Instead, it has a mixed workforce of both white- and blue-collar jobs. Overall, Sherwood is a city of sales and office workers, professionals, and managers. There are especially a lot of people living in Sherwood who work in office and administrative support jobs (20.25%), sales jobs (15.84%), and management occupations (9.97%).

For most residents of Sherwood, getting to work requires a car. In fact, 99% of people in Sherwood drive alone to work on most days, making Sherwood a very car-oriented city. In general, car-oriented communities tend to emphasize streets, highways, and ease of parking, often to the detriment of walkability. Strip centers are a feature of Sherwood's landscape.

Sherwood is a small city, and as such doesn't have a public transit system that people use to get to and from their jobs every day.

Sherwood Information and Demographics

The overall education level of Sherwood citizens is substantially higher than the typical US community, as 24.83% of adults in Sherwood have at least a bachelor's degree, and the average American community has 14.96%.

The per capita income in Sherwood in 2000 was $21,515, which is wealthy relative to Arkansas, and upper middle income relative to the rest of the US. This equates to an annual income of $86,060 for a family of four.

Sherwood is a somewhat ethnically-diverse city. The people who call Sherwood home come from a variety of different races and ancestries. The most prevalent race in Sherwood is White, followed by African-American. Important ancestries of people in Sherwood include German, English, and Irish.

The most common language spoken in Sherwood is English.
